United Professional Horsemens Association Chapter 12, founded in 2015, is a micro nonprofit in the Food, Agriculture & Nutrition sector that reported $23K in total revenue in fiscal year 2023. Revenue fell 223% from the prior year — a significant decline worth monitoring.

Mission

The UPHA is an association of professional horsemen and horsewomen who have united to improve the show horse industry to include education, aid and wellness of the horse.
